黄色粘球菌脂多糖碳水化合物部分在发育过程中的新变化。

Novel change in the carbohydrate portion of Myxococcus xanthus lipopolysaccharide during development.

作者信息

Panasenko S M, Jann B, Jann K

机构信息

Department of Chemistry, Pomona College, Claremont, California 91711.

出版信息

J Bacteriol. 1989 Apr;171(4):1835-40. doi: 10.1128/jb.171.4.1835-1840.1989.

DOI:10.1128/jb.171.4.1835-1840.1989
PMID:2495265
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C209829/
Abstract

We have examined the alterations in lipopolysaccharide during aggregation and early development in Myxococcus xanthus. The lipopolysaccharide was isolated and characterized from cells developing on agar during glycerol induction and vegetative growth. A methylated amino sugar was identified as 6-O-methylgalactosamine by gas-liquid chromatography-mass spectrometry. This novel sugar was enriched in cells developing on agar.

摘要

我们研究了黄色黏球菌聚集和早期发育过程中脂多糖的变化。从甘油诱导和营养生长期间在琼脂上发育的细胞中分离并鉴定了脂多糖。通过气-液色谱-质谱联用技术将一种甲基化氨基糖鉴定为6-O-甲基半乳糖胺。这种新型糖类在琼脂上发育的细胞中含量丰富。
